Operational recommendations to reduce the gender impact of pandemic policies – May 2023

Resistire

RESISTIRÉ is a 30-month project funded by the European Union’s Horizon 2020, designed to better understand and mitigate gender and other inequalities caused by policy responses to the COVID-19 pandemic. After collecting and analysing policy responses and related...
